The program here at Cornell, the MEng program in OR, has a total of six different concentrations—Data Analytics, Financial Engineering, Semester in Strategic Operations, Manufacturing, Information Technology, and Applied OR. Upon graduating from college, I went into IT consulting. I really enjoyed just analyzing data, writing queries, and things like that for data analysis. And that's exactly why I went into data analytics.

I spent one semester with engineering school going through the regular technical electives. And then, I came over to the Johnson Graduate School of Management to take business school courses. Now, that is something that not a lot of schools let you do—let engineers go through an MBA-style program.

I would like to utilize my quantitative tools in a finance job upon graduation. And Financial Engineering gives me a flexibility in choosing courses from either engineering or business school.
